Transaction a84db4f7097dff79fb91495d99e2d364da51ea948644d576db83cde037896e7a

1 Input
2 Outputs
  • a84db4f7097dff79fb91495d99e2d364da51ea948644d576db83cde037896e7a:0
  • value  312118515
    address  35R6ocjcqhGQ7hWKJgXBjYHSx3NewNhrAa
  • a84db4f7097dff79fb91495d99e2d364da51ea948644d576db83cde037896e7a:1
  • value  1238101
    address  3MD4P4fydf6EhdgixAPfx78eXrR7xYQTMg